With sapim longer nipples don't mean shorter spokes as the nipple is not fully threaded. Are you sure this is the case with alpina. The spoke should still reach the top of the thread of any nipple. So you can use DT swiss nipples in 16mm lenght which allow you to use use spokes that are 2mm shorter. The length of the nipple body does not represent the extra thread lenght. 14mm has 1mm extra thread and 16mm has 2mm extra.
